How they compare
Suriname currently reports 26.2% against 26.1% in Lesotho, a difference of 0.1%.
The two have swapped places 5 times across 35 shared years of data; in 1991 it was Lesotho ahead.
Lesotho ranks 132nd and Suriname ranks 131st of 187 countries.
Lesotho has averaged higher in every one of the 4 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Lesotho | Suriname |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1990s | 52.9% | 19.1% | 33.9% | Lesotho |
| 2000s | 44.3% | 22.5% | 21.9% | Lesotho |
| 2010s | 32.4% | 28.7% | 3.7% | Lesotho |
| 2020s | 26.0% | 25.7% | 0.4% | Lesotho |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
